Would there be any advantage or disadvantage on using a aqua c remora pro and a cpr bak pak on a 125 gal softy tank. A sump is out of the question.
Hi randymon,
There is no disadvantage other than running 2 pumps to power both of them which will take a bit more electricity. The advantages are:
Plenty of skimming capacity
A backup just in case one goes out
Plenty of exercise emtpying 2 skimmer cups.![]()
Anthony Calfo actually recommends using two different skimmers per system. His reasoning is that one might pull something out that the other wouldn't and vice versa.
